Zinc-68: Properties, Applications, and Isotopic Significance

Introduction
Zinc-68 (Zn-68) is a stable isotope of zinc, accounting for approximately 18.45% of natural zinc. With 30 protons and 38 neutrons, it plays a crucial role in scientific research, industrial applications, and medical studies due to its unique nuclear properties.

Key Properties of Zinc-68
– Atomic Number: 30
– Atomic Mass: ~67.9248 u
– Natural Abundance: ~18.45%
– Stability: Non-radioactive, making it safe for various uses

Applications of Zinc-68
1. Scientific Research
– Used in isotopic labeling to study zinc metabolism in biological systems.
– Helps trace zinc pathways in environmental and geochemical studies.

2. Industrial Uses
– Enhances material science research, particularly in alloy development.
– Contributes to semiconductor and nanotechnology advancements.

3. Medical Studies
– Investigated for potential roles in radiopharmaceuticals and cancer treatment.
– Assists in understanding zinc’s role in immune function and enzyme activity.
